The Undergraduate Certificate in Differentiation in Literacy Instruction is a vital course designed to help educators enhance their teaching skills and cater to diverse learning needs. This certificate program emphasizes the importance of differentiated instruction, a student-centered approach that enables teachers to modify curriculum and instruction to meet individual student needs, thereby boosting literacy skills and academic success.

Here are the essential units for an Undergraduate Certificate in Differentiation in Literacy Instruction:


• Foundations of Literacy Instruction
• Differentiated Reading Instruction
• Differentiated Writing Instruction
• Assessment and Evaluation in Literacy Education
• Culturally Responsive Literacy Instruction
• Technology Integration in Literacy Education
• Literacy Instruction for English Language Learners
• Literacy Instruction for Students with Special Needs
• Classroom Management and Differentiation
• Action Research in Literacy Instruction

These units cover a range of topics and skills necessary for effective literacy instruction, with a focus on differentiation to meet the needs of diverse learners. The curriculum includes both theoretical and practical applications of differentiated instruction in literacy education, including the use of technology and culturally responsive teaching.
